Why 2FA is Essential
Before we delve into the specifics of Proton's 2FA app, let’s understand why two-factor authentication is so vital. 2FA adds an extra layer of security to your accounts by requiring not just a password, but also a second verification factor. This second factor is typically something you have, like a code generated by an app or sent to your phone. Passwords alone are often not enough to protect your accounts. They can be stolen through phishing attacks, data breaches, or simply guessed. 2FA makes it significantly harder for attackers to gain access, even if they have your password. Think of it as adding a deadbolt to your front door – it's an extra step that can deter even the most determined intruders. By requiring a second form of verification, 2FA ensures that even if your password falls into the wrong hands, your account remains secure. This is because the attacker would also need access to your second factor, which is usually something physical or tied to your personal device. The most common methods of 2FA include authenticator apps, SMS codes, and hardware security keys. While SMS codes are better than no 2FA at all, they are vulnerable to SIM swapping attacks. Authenticator apps, like the one Proton has launched, generate time-based codes that are much more secure. Hardware security keys, such as YubiKeys, are considered the most secure option, but they also come with a cost and can be less convenient for some users. Open Source Advantage
The open-source nature of Proton's 2FA app is a major advantage. Open-source software means that the source code is publicly available for anyone to inspect, modify, and distribute. This transparency is crucial for security because it allows experts to scrutinize the code for vulnerabilities. Any flaws or weaknesses can be quickly identified and patched, making the software more resilient to attacks. In contrast, closed-source software keeps its code secret, which can create a false sense of security. While secrecy might seem like a good way to protect against hackers, it also prevents independent security audits. Open-source software benefits from the collective intelligence of the community. A large number of developers and security experts can review the code, increasing the likelihood that vulnerabilities will be found and fixed promptly. This collaborative approach to security is a significant strength of open-source projects. Moreover, open-source software promotes trust. Users can be confident that the software is not doing anything malicious behind the scenes because they can see the code for themselves. This transparency is particularly important for security-sensitive applications like 2FA apps. Proton's commitment to open-source aligns with its broader mission of providing trustworthy and secure services. By making its 2FA app open-source, Proton is inviting the community to participate in its security. This not only enhances the security of the app but also builds trust with users. The open-source model also fosters innovation. Developers can build upon the existing code, adding new features and improving performance. This can lead to a more robust and feature-rich app over time. Additionally, the open-source nature of the app ensures that it will remain available and supported even if Proton were to cease operations. The community can take over the project and continue its development. This provides a level of assurance that is not possible with closed-source software. How it Compares to Other 2FA Methods
When comparing Proton's 2FA app to other 2FA methods, it's clear that it offers several advantages. The most common 2FA methods are SMS codes, authenticator apps (like Google Authenticator and Authy), and hardware security keys. SMS codes, while better than no 2FA at all, are the least secure option. They are vulnerable to SIM swapping attacks, where attackers can trick mobile carriers into transferring your phone number to their device. This allows them to intercept your SMS codes and bypass 2FA. Proton's app, along with other authenticator apps, avoids this vulnerability by generating codes locally on your device. Authenticator apps like Google Authenticator and Authy are more secure than SMS codes. However, they have their own limitations. Google Authenticator, for example, lacks a convenient way to back up your 2FA secrets. If you lose your device, you may lose access to your accounts. Authy offers backups, but these backups are stored in the cloud, which could potentially expose your secrets to attackers. Proton's 2FA app addresses these limitations by offering secure, encrypted backups. This allows you to restore your 2FA secrets if you lose your device, without compromising your security. Hardware security keys, such as YubiKeys, are considered the most secure 2FA method. They are physical devices that generate cryptographic codes, making them highly resistant to phishing and other attacks. However, hardware security keys can be expensive and less convenient to use than authenticator apps. They also require you to carry an additional device with you. Proton's 2FA app offers a good balance of security and convenience. It provides a high level of security without the cost and inconvenience of hardware security keys. It also offers features, such as encrypted backups, that are not available in all authenticator apps. Another advantage of Proton's app is its open-source nature. This provides transparency and allows for community scrutiny, which enhances its security. Closed-source authenticator apps do not offer this level of transparency.
